Understanding Wagering Requirements and Bonus Restrictions
Wagering requirements typically specify the number of times you need to bet the bonus amount before becoming eligible for a withdrawal. For example, a bonus with a 5x wagering requirement means you need to bet five times the bonus amount. Additionally, some bonuses may have restrictions on the types of bets you can place or the maximum odds you can bet on. Pay close attention to these restrictions, as they can significantly impact your ability to clear the wagering requirements. It’s often beneficial to focus on bonuses that offer reasonable wagering requirements and minimal restrictions. Avoid bonuses that seem too good to be true, as they often come with extremely stringent conditions.

Building a Bankroll Management Strategy
Effective bankroll management is arguably the most important aspect of successful betting. It involves setting a budget for your betting activities and sticking to it, regardless of whether you're experiencing wins or losses. A common rule of thumb is to only bet a small percentage of your bankroll on any single bet – typically between 1% and 5%. This helps to minimize your risk of significant losses and ensures you can weather losing streaks. Avoid chasing losses by increasing your stakes in an attempt to quickly recoup your funds. This is a classic mistake that can quickly deplete your bankroll. Disciplined bankroll management is the cornerstone of long-term success in betting, and ignoring it is a surefire path to financial hardship.
Implementing Staking Plans and Loss Limits
Several staking plans can help you manage your bankroll more effectively. The flat staking plan involves betting the same amount on every bet, while the proportional staking plan involves betting a percentage of your bankroll. More advanced staking plans, such as the Kelly Criterion, attempt to calculate the optimal stake based on your perceived edge. Regardless of the staking plan you choose, it's essential to set loss limits. A loss limit is the maximum amount of money you're willing to lose in a given period – for example, a day or a week. Once you reach your loss limit, stop betting and reassess your strategy. This prevents emotional decision-making and protects your bankroll from further damage.

Researching and Analyzing Betting Opportunities
Informed betting is the difference between gambling and strategic wagering. Don't rely solely on intuition or gut feelings. Take the time to research and analyze the events you're betting on. This includes studying team form, player statistics, head-to-head records, and any other relevant information. Utilize resources such as sports news websites, statistical databases, and expert opinions. Look for value bets – those where the odds offered by the bookmaker are higher than your assessment of the probability of the outcome occurring. A thorough understanding of the sport or event you're betting on is crucial for identifying value bets and making informed decisions.
Furthermore, consider external factors that may influence the outcome of an event, such as weather conditions, injuries, or team morale. Don't underestimate the importance of statistical analysis. Examining historical data can reveal patterns and trends that can inform your betting decisions. Beyond the Basics: Exploring Advanced Techniques
Once you’ve mastered the fundamentals, you can explore more advanced betting techniques. This could include arbitrage betting, matched betting, or value betting. Arbitrage betting involves exploiting discrepancies in odds between different bookmakers to guarantee a profit. Matched betting involves using free bets and bonuses to minimize your risk and generate a profit. Value betting, as previously mentioned, focuses on identifying bets where the odds are mispriced. These techniques require a deeper understanding of betting markets and a significant time commitment. They are not suitable for beginners, but they can potentially enhance your profits if executed correctly. It’s very important to fully understand the risk aspects of these techniques.
